My wife was driving her 2006 G6 Pontiac home one week ago. While driving about 65 miles per hour down the highway, the car gave 3 chimes and then not a second later the power steering all at once quit, dragging her off the shoulder I was following her home and we traded cars. I own a 1989 Jeep with 33inch tires and manual steering, and the Pontiac steering was about twice as hard for me to steer as the Jeep is!! we are very lucky she retained control of that car!!! this issue has been under investigation for some time and now G.M. decided to do a recall on some of these units. When is the NHTSA going to do something?? I just got the car back from the shop where the entire steering column\steering motor had to be replaced. It cost $700 and could of cost me much more. This is our third Pontiac, all had big issues and the car company did nothing to address them. No more G.M. cars for us.....

2006 Pontiac G6 power steering failure has occurred multiple times. Twice while I was in rush hour traffic taking my kids to school and occurred as I was turning and was in the middle of the intersection. Even with my teenage son and I we could barely get the car turned and out of the intersection. I took the car to a GM dealer and they said my power steering motor had gone out and after almost $800 had it replaced. The dealer kept the faulty part. I was also told that Pontiac had issued an extended warranty however it only went through 70,000 miles and at the time of my service I had 70,107 miles and it could not be fixed under the warrant. Since that repair I still experience the same problems usually when it is cold outside and when making left turns. If you are able to pull over and turn the car off and then restart the power steering usually returns however there are many times it is not possible to pull over and out of traffic. With the recall on the Pontiac G5 it seems GM knows of a power steering problem and the G6 should be included also.

I have a 2006 Pontiac G6, SE1 with a V^ engine. The intermediate steering column shaft was replaced under warranty at about 30,000 miles. It started acting up again at 50,000 miles. Come to find out when they replaced it originally, it was replaced by a defective part. Between the 2 mileage amounts, GM re-engineered the shaft. GM would not replace the part, they said it was my problem, that I had to pay for it. Now at 64,000 miles, my power steering motor needs to be replaced at a cost of $600. Seems they have a problem, but don't want to stand behind there product, unlike Toyota. The service manager at a local dealer said they have a recall going on now for a Chevy cobalt with the similar problem. GM needs to stand up and take care of this problem with there Pontiac. I've read hundreds of complaints on line, some having steering wheel lock up at high speeds, and acceleration. This must not end in tragedy for anyone.
